What You Will Do:

  • Develop strategic growth plans for new and existing customers.

  • Deliver creative programs and product-based solutions for customer cleaning and sanitizing problems using a results-driven approach.

  • Prepare and present total plant solutions for products, processes, and program changes using a compelling value-based approach. 

  • Develop and manage a multi-faceted execution plan jointly with key stakeholders and decision makers leveraging all available resources.

  • Build strong professional networks and appropriately leverage contacts to establish and/or maintain business.

  • Maintain active membership with trade and industrial associations.

  • Evaluate existing customer plant operations, business objectives, and regulatory guidelines to identify operational efficiencies related to time, cost, safety, and quality.

  • Provide expertise in cleanroom applications, contamination control solutions, and risk mitigation.

  • Provide technical expertise and understanding on the qualifications surrounding GMP related cleaning, cleaning process and company certification and validation services.

  • Ensure operational compliance with FDA, ISO, and any other applicable domestic and international regulations.

  • Work with internal partners to generate and (or) maintain new site process documentation e.g. Cleaning SOP’s, and any site specific documentation requirements.

  • Work closely with the Regional Sales Manager to establish personal goals and objectives for sales and service performance.

  • Working with cross functional teams to develop tracking systems, presentations, and reports.  Report on project status and team performance capability to cross functional team members and site leadership.

  • Effectively communicate team activities, progress, priorities, to internal partners.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• BS/BA degree in engineering, chemistry, biology or related

  • Ability to routinely travel 50% of the time

  • 5 years of technical sales or field sales support experience

  • Valid driver’s license and acceptable motor vehicle record

  • Immigration sponsorship is not available for this position


Preferred Qualifications

  • 5 years of experience selling into Pharmaceutical and or Personal Care manufacturing industries

  • Clean In Place / Clean out of Place operational experience, system optimization, and trouble shooting

  • Clean in Place system mapping and programing solutions

  • Proven sales track record

  • Demonstrated ability to communicate, present, and influence credibly and effectively at all levels of the organization, including C-level executives.

  • Experience in delivering client-focused solutions based on customer needs.

  • Experience in pharmaceutical or cleanroom operations. 

  • Excellent listening, negotiation, and presentation skills.

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

About Ecolab Life Sciences:

Partner with our customers to deliver comprehensive solutions and technical expertise to ensure product quality and safety in the pharmaceutical and cosmetic industries. Ecolab Life Sciences serves pharmaceutical manufacturers, cosmetics products manufacturers, pharmacies, and analytical laboratories with cleaning, sanitizing, and disinfection programs and validation support. Work with us to improve operational efficiencies in ever-changing and growing markets.

Annual or Hourly Compensation Range

The total Compensation range for this position is $118,600-$177,800 which includes base pay and target incentive based on performance, per plan terms. Many factors are taken into consideration when determining compensation, such as experience, education, training, geography, etc. We comply with all minimum wage and overtime laws.

About Ecolab

A trusted partner at nearly three million customer locations, Ecolab ( NYSE: ECL ) is a global sustainability leader offering water, hygiene and infection prevention solutions and services that protect people and the resources vital to life .
